82%

of prospective international students say sustainability is an important factor in decision-making.

Times Higher Education

78%

of students would prefer to study at a sustainable university over a top 1,000 ranked institution.

QS 2024

67%

of students say an institution's environmental commitment would affect their decision on where to study.

Princeton Review, 2023

The Carbon Cost of English Proficiency Testing

A new report IESG report, commissioned by the Duolingo English Test, has revealed how UK universities can slash carbon emissions in their recruitment process by 98%.

Climate Action
Barometer: Global Wave headline results

The first public results from the Climate Action Barometer Global Wave 2024 shed new light on how the international education sector is engaging with climate action.
